Hurricanes vs Sharks Prediction and NHL Tips - 28 October 2023

The Carolina Hurricanes take on the San Jose Sharks in NHL action at PNC Arena on Saturday, commencing at 10:00am AEDT.

Stats Insider's free betting tips for Hurricanes vs Sharks, plus the latest betting odds and goal scorer tips, are detailed below.

Who Will Win: Hurricanes vs Sharks

Based on trusted machine learning and data, Stats Insider has simulated Saturday's Carolina-San Jose NHL game 10,000 times.

Our proven predictive analytics model currently gives the Hurricanes a 74% chance of winning against the Sharks at PNC Arena.

Hurricanes vs Sharks: Betting Tips

  • Head to Head: San Jose at $4.50 with bet365 (3.9% edge)
  • Line: Sharks +1.5 at $2.45 with bet365 (7.4% edge) 🔥
  • Total Goals: Under 6.5 at $1.91 with PointsBet (54% probability)

Any time you see a 🔥, you know you've found one of our best bets for today across any sport.

These Hurricanes vs Sharks predictions are based on world-class modelling and gambling intelligence to give you the best possible advice 24/7.

And while the Hurricanes have a higher chance of winning the game, betting on the Sharks to win is our recommended option because of the 3.9% edge identified when comparing our data-led probabilities to the odds currently on offer.

Making use of the edges published here at Stats Insider is one of the keys to being a profitable bettor in the long run.

Even though the Hurricanes are more likely to cover the line, our best bet of Sharks +1.5 is based on the chance of that happening, as projected by our predictive analytics model, and the top odds available.
